Saint Andrew: Where Majestic Mountains Meet Modern Marvels

Saint Andrew, Jamaica, is a vibrant blend of urban energy and natural beauty, nestled in the lush hills surrounding Kingston. Known for its rich cultural heritage, visitors can explore the historic St. Andrew Parish Church and the modern civic government buildings that reflect its dynamic spirit. Outdoor enthusiasts will delight in the breathtaking views from the Blue Mountains, while sports fans can catch thrilling events at local stadiums. With its lively downtown, diverse culinary offerings, and the allure of nearby attractions, Saint Andrew is a captivating destination for those seeking a unique Jamaican experience. Top locations to stay in Saint Andrew

Staying in Bull Bay, Kingston, and Irish Town offers diverse experiences in Saint Andrew, Jamaica. Bull Bay is known for its beautiful beaches and lush gardens, while Kingston boasts rich cultural sites like the Bob Marley Museum and vibrant nightlife. Irish Town presents a serene, mountainous escape adorned with flowers. For first-time visitors, Kingston is best suited due to its array of attractions and conveniences.

  1. KingstonOpens in a new window: Kingston is the vibrant heartbeat of Jamaica, brimming with cultural experiences and historical significance. It’s a treasure trove for museum lovers, with must-see places like the Bob Marley Museum and the Kingston and St. Andrew Parish Library. After soaking up the rich heritage, you can catch a show at the Little Theater or enjoy a film at Palace Cineplex. Shopping enthusiasts will appreciate the variety at Super Value Town Center and Musgrave Market. Kingston’s dynamic atmosphere makes it a fantastic base for exploring Jamaican culture and enjoying a lively urban vibe.
  2. Bull BayOpens in a new window: Bull Bay offers a unique blend of beach relaxation and local charm, making it a delightful place to unwind. With attractions like Wickie Wackie Beach and the lush Hope Botanical Gardens, it’s perfect for nature lovers and those seeking a laid-back experience. The area provides opportunities to enjoy the sun and surf while being just a short distance from Kingston’s cultural attractions. Bull Bay is ideal for travelers looking to experience Jamaica’s natural beauty while still having access to the city’s amenities.
  3. Irish TownOpens in a new window: Nestled in the hills, Irish Town is a serene escape for those wanting to connect with nature. This charming area is known for its breathtaking mountain views and vibrant floral landscapes. It’s a great spot to relax and enjoy the cooler climate, making it perfect for leisurely hikes and exploring the outdoors. Irish Town offers a peaceful retreat away from the hustle and bustle, making it a lovely option for travelers seeking tranquility and natural beauty amid their Jamaican adventure.

Best time to go to Saint Andrew

Saint Andrew has a varied climate due to its size, so the best time to visit depends on the region and your preferences for weather and crowds. March, August, and December are the peak travel months in Saint Andrew, attracting a higher number of tourists. During this peak period, the weather is mostly sunny, with no to light rainfall. On the other hand, May, June, and September tend to be quieter times to visit, marked by light rainfall and mostly sunny conditions.
